The Society for Creative Anachronism, Inc. (SCA) is a non-profit educational corporation dedicated to studying and re-creating the history of pre-seventeenth century western European culture.

The Society for Creative Anachronism was formed in 1966 in Berkeley, CA.

Sometimes pronounced “skah” as opposed to “ess-see-ay.” This is Middle Kingdom usage, allegedly because science fiction fans in East Lansing, surprised that Northwoods Barony did not fade out in the early ‘70’s, started calling it “SCA, the thing that would not die.”
